WebThe Workplace Safety and Health Act is key legislation enacted in 2006, which covers the safety, health and welfare of persons at work. WebApr 26, 2024 · Safety Reminder — Wet Weather Safety. 26 Apr 2024 Announcements. In the coming weeks, heavy showers and strong winds are forecasted for Singapore. (source: Meteorological Service Singapore ). Wet weather and windy conditions can pose additional workplace risks for workers, especially those working in outdoor environments.
